Abstract
All hospitals in Germany have to implement a total quality management (TQM) in order to comply with the recently modified laws ( 135, 137 SGB V). Ther e is ongoing debate what model should be used (e.g. DIN EN ISO 9000 ff., EF QM, or KTQ) and which strategy might prove successful. Our institute participated in a self-assessment according to the KTQ-model that has been developed for the use in health care systems. Despite an extr emely narrow time schedule of only six weeks the project was successfully c ompleted. Eleven people were able to collect and process the data required for the criteria catalogue of the KTQ model. A total time of 511 hours was spent during this project, which is equivalent to 1 day per person and KTQ category. The total cost of the self-assessment were estimated as 18,000 is an element of. The data collected has been summarized in a report that wil l serve to identify future projects and steps in order to implement TQM.
